plastic trunk tray for W211 sedan

does anybody know where can I find a trunk tray for the W211 sedan?? it is a plastic piece with the shape of the trunk, help to keep the trunk easy to clean. I checked on google, found plenty for the newer cars, but not the W211. If anybody know where to look, please let me know. Thank you
P.S. Im not very sure, but I think the part number is B66680254
